网页速度很慢怎么办?一文教你提升网页加载速度的秘诀
网页速度很慢怎么办?一文教你提升网页加载速度的秘诀
在当今快节奏的互联网时代,网页速度很慢无疑是用户体验的最大杀手。无论是个人博客还是大型电商网站,网页加载速度直接影响到用户的留存率和转化率。那么,网页速度很慢怎么办?本文将为大家详细介绍如何提升网页加载速度,并推荐一些实用的工具和方法。
1. 优化图片
图片是网页加载速度的最大消耗之一。以下是几种优化图片的方法:
- 压缩图片:使用工具如TinyPNG或ImageOptim来压缩图片大小,而不显著降低质量。
- 使用适当的图片格式:对于有透明背景的图片,选择PNG格式;对于照片,JPEG格式通常更合适。
- 懒加载:通过懒加载技术(Lazy Loading),只有当图片即将进入视口时才加载,减少初始加载时间。
2. 减少HTTP请求
每次HTTP请求都会增加网页的加载时间:
- 合并CSS和JavaScript文件:将多个CSS或JavaScript文件合并成一个文件,减少请求次数。
- 使用CSS Sprites:将多个小图片合并成一张大图片,通过CSS定位来显示不同的部分。
3. 启用浏览器缓存
浏览器缓存可以大大减少重复加载资源的时间:
- 设置合理的缓存头:通过HTTP头信息设置缓存策略,如
Cache-Control
和Expires
。 - 使用ETag:ETag可以帮助服务器判断文件是否被修改,从而减少不必要的传输。
4. 优化代码
- 压缩CSS和JavaScript:使用工具如UglifyJS或CSSNano来压缩代码。
- 删除不必要的代码:清理无用的注释、空格和冗余代码。
5. 使用CDN(内容分发网络)
CDN可以将静态资源分发到全球各地的服务器上,用户可以从最近的服务器获取内容:
- 选择合适的CDN服务:如Cloudflare、Akamai等,根据你的网站需求选择合适的CDN。
6. 服务器优化
- 选择合适的托管服务:确保你的服务器配置足够强大,支持高并发请求。
- 启用Gzip压缩:在服务器端启用Gzip压缩,可以显著减少传输的数据量。
7. 监控和分析
- 使用性能分析工具:如Google PageSpeed Insights、GTmetrix或Pingdom来分析网页性能,找出瓶颈。
- 持续监控:定期检查网页速度,及时调整优化策略。
8. 移动端优化
随着移动设备的普及,移动端网页速度优化也变得至关重要:
- 响应式设计:确保网页在不同设备上都能快速加载和显示。
- 减少重定向:移动端重定向会增加加载时间,尽量避免。
相关应用推荐
- Google PageSpeed Insights:提供详细的网页速度分析和优化建议。
- GTmetrix:结合PageSpeed和YSlow的分析工具,提供全面的性能报告。
- Pingdom:可以测试网页加载时间,并提供优化建议。
- WebPageTest:一个开源的网页性能测试工具,支持多种测试地点和设备。
通过以上方法和工具,网页速度很慢的问题可以得到有效解决。记住,优化网页速度不仅是技术问题,更是用户体验和SEO(搜索引擎优化)的重要组成部分。希望本文能帮助你提升网页加载速度,让你的网站更快、更高效地服务于用户。